Abstract

The present disclosure relates to a video coding method, a video decoding method, a storage medium, and electronic equipment, and relates to the field of video technology. The video coding method filters the video frames in each GOP according to the size of the encoder GOP to remove the video frames. The high-frequency components in the medium are obtained to obtain a filtered video frame, and then the filtered video frame is encoded to obtain an encoded video. The video encoding method restores the high-frequency components of the decoded video frame by sharpening the decoded video frame decoded by the decoder, so that the sharpened image can be the same as the source video data. The present disclosure can effectively reduce the number of bits allocated to I frames by removing the high frequency components in video frames before encoding, and restore the high frequency components of video frames in the decoding stage, thereby increasing the number of bits allocated to P frames, which can reduce The number of Skip blocks, and effectively reduce the breathing effect that occurs during video encoding.

Description

technical field [0001] The present disclosure relates to the field of video technology, and in particular, to a video encoding method, a video decoding method, a storage medium, and an electronic device. Background technique [0002] Video coding is a technology that uses redundant information in the time domain and space domain of video to compress video. Now a hybrid coding scheme of temporal and spatial domain prediction is commonly used. The process restores the original video according to the encoded code stream. Since the encoding process is a lossy compression method, for the simple forward reference frame structure, the referenced frame can be divided into two types: I frame and P frame. For the prediction process of I frame, intra frame prediction can be used instead of reference frame. For other frames, P frames can refer to already coded P frames and I frames.
